f983e187ea44bec86c2dffa7a3862b610b9d1f7e6dd3ff292803fe11786bfe5d

1293967 (496930 blocks ago)

⏴ Block 1293966 (f59d5ca3…af6) | Block 1293968 ⏵ | Latest block ⏭

Metadata

06/04/2023, 20:16 UTC (690d 4:21:55 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details